Usage Note

Sanatorio in Spain and Latin America refers to a private clinic or nursing home, not necessarily a facility for tuberculosis patients as the older English 'sanatorium' implied. Ir al sanatorio simply means to go to a (private) clinic. The word retains a slightly formal or dated register.
